ITEM_COMPONENTE

<< Click to Display Table of Contents >>

Navigation:  Customização > Modelo de dados > Ativos >

ITEM_COMPONENTE

Previous pageReturn to chapter overviewNext page

Componentes de um Item de Configuração

 

Campos desta tabela:

Nome

Descrição

Tipo SQL Server

Tipo Oracle

Permite nulos

PrimaryKeyHSID_COMPONENTE

Número sequencial gerado automaticamente pelo sistema para Identificar um Componente

int

number(6,0)

Não

ID_ITEM

Identificador do Item de Configuração proprietário do Componente

int

number(6,0)

Não

ID_ITEM_COMPONENTE

Identificador do Item de Configuração que é o Componente

int

number(6,0)

Sim

TAMANHO

Tamanho do Componente

decimal(15,2)

number(15,2)

Sim

COMENTARIO

Comentário sobre a relação Componente. Para conhecimento do autor do Comentário utilize a ferramenta de Consulta de Trilha de Modificações do Item.

varchar(500)

varchar(500)

Sim

DESCRICAO

Descritivo do componente

varchar(500)

varchar(500)

Sim

ID_MODELO

Identificador do Modelo associado

int

number(6,0)

Sim

NUMERO_SERIE

Número de série

varchar(500)

varchar(500)

Sim

CUSTO_AQUISICAO

Custom total de aquisição do Item

decimal(15,2)

number(15,2)

Sim

CUSTO_MANUTENCAO

Valor do Custo de Manutenção Mensal do Componente

decimal(15,2)

number(15,2)

Sim

DATA_ENTREGA

Data de entrega do Componente

datetime

date

Sim

ID_CLASSE_CONFIGURACAO

Identificador do Tipo de Item de Configuração do Componente

int

number(6,0)

Não

ID_OCORRENCIA

Identificador da Ocorrencia associada

int

number(6,0)

Sim

PRECO_AQUISICAO

Preço de aquisição para Charge-Back do Componente. O valor de aquisição é lançado no charge-back de competência relativa a Data de Entrega do componente.

decimal(15,2)

number(15,2)

Sim

PRECO_MANUTENCAO

Preço de Charge-back de manutenção mensal

decimal(15,2)

number(15,2)

Sim

CODIGO_OCS

Código do componente original do banco de dados OCS

varchar(500)

varchar(500)

Sim

TABELA_OCS

Tabela original do OCS que gerou o componente

varchar(500)

varchar(500)

Sim

 

Tabelas referenciadas por ITEM_COMPONENTE

Tabela

Colunas de ligação

ITEM

ITEM

ITEM_COMPONENTE

ID_ITEM

ID_ITEM_COMPONENTE

MODELO

MODELO

ITEM_COMPONENTE

ID_MODELO

ID_MODELO

CLASSE_CONFIGURACAO

CLASSE_CONFIGURACAO

ITEM_COMPONENTE

ID_CLASSE_CONFIGURACAO

ID_CLASSE_CONFIGURACAO

OCORRENCIA

OCORRENCIA

ITEM_COMPONENTE

ID_OCORRENCIA

ID_OCORRENCIA

ITEM

ITEM

ITEM_COMPONENTE

ID_ITEM

ID_ITEM

 

Exemplo 1: join com a tabela ITEM

 

select ITEM_COMPONENTE.*, ITEM.DESCRICAO

from ITEM_COMPONENTE left outer join ITEM on ITEM_COMPONENTE.ID_ITEM_COMPONENTE = ITEM.ID_ITEM

 

 

Exemplo 2: join com a tabela MODELO

 

select ITEM_COMPONENTE.*, MODELO.DESCRICAO

from ITEM_COMPONENTE left outer join MODELO on ITEM_COMPONENTE.ID_MODELO = MODELO.ID_MODELO

 

 

Exemplo 3: join com a tabela CLASSE_CONFIGURACAO

 

select ITEM_COMPONENTE.*, CLASSE_CONFIGURACAO.DESCRICAO

from ITEM_COMPONENTE, CLASSE_CONFIGURACAO

where ITEM_COMPONENTE.ID_CLASSE_CONFIGURACAO = CLASSE_CONFIGURACAO.ID_CLASSE_CONFIGURACAO

 

 

Exemplo 4: join com a tabela ITEM

 

select ITEM_COMPONENTE.*

from ITEM_COMPONENTE, ITEM

where ITEM_COMPONENTE.ID_ITEM = ITEM.ID_ITEM